A radiolucent apparatus for the reduction of forearm bone fracture and a method thereof

An apparatus and a method for reduction of forearm bone fracture on a patient, a radiolucent base plate having a first end and a second end, including a plurality of members which are spatially apart, a first engaging member positioned at the first end of the base plate, a second engaging member positioned in between the first end and the second end of the base plate, a track member is guide to slide the second engaging member fixed over the base plate, and a traction member positioned at the second end of the base plate for the unobstructed radiographs. The first engaging member positioned to employ an elbow of the patient, the second engaging member positioned to engage the wrist of the patient, were the patient wore a cloth made autoclavable glove including a periphery hoop and the traction member coupled to the hoop to confer sustained traction and counter traction forces to the patient arm to realign the fractured bone.
